We may earn an affiliate commission when you visit our partners.
Course image
Course image
Coursera logo

App Deployment, Debugging, and Performance - Português

Google Cloud Training

Neste curso, os desenvolvedores de apps aprendem a criar e desenvolver aplicativos nativos da nuvem que integram totalmente os componentes do ecossistema do Google Cloud. Por uma combinação de apresentações, demonstrações e laboratórios práticos, os participantes aprendem a criar implantações reproduzíveis tratando a infraestrutura como código, escolhem o ambiente adequado para a execução de um aplicativo e monitoram o desempenho dele.

Read more

Neste curso, os desenvolvedores de apps aprendem a criar e desenvolver aplicativos nativos da nuvem que integram totalmente os componentes do ecossistema do Google Cloud. Por uma combinação de apresentações, demonstrações e laboratórios práticos, os participantes aprendem a criar implantações reproduzíveis tratando a infraestrutura como código, escolhem o ambiente adequado para a execução de um aplicativo e monitoram o desempenho dele.

É necessário concluir pelo menos uma versão de cada laboratório. Todos os laboratórios estão disponíveis em Node.js. A maioria deles também tem versões em Python ou Java. Use a linguagem que você preferir para concluí-los.

Enroll now

What's inside

Syllabus

Introdução ao curso
Apresentação do curso
Implantação de aplicativos
Este módulo aborda a implantação de aplicativos no Google Cloud.
Read more
Opções de computação para o aplicativo
Este módulo aborda as diversas opções de computação disponíveis para seu aplicativo no Google Cloud.
Monitoramento e ajuste de desempenho
Este módulo aborda os temas de depuração, monitoramento e rastreamento de desempenho nos seus aplicativos usando o pacote de operações do Google Cloud.
Conclusão
Este módulo traz uma revisão dos conceitos abordados no curso.

Good to know

Know what's good
, what to watch for
, and possible dealbreakers
Oferece uma abordagem abrangente para a implantação, opções de computação e monitoramento de aplicativos em nuvem
Inclui laboratórios práticos em Node.js, Python ou Java para reforçar os conceitos
Desenvolvido pela Google Cloud Training, com instrutores reconhecidos por sua expertise

Save this course

Save App Deployment, Debugging, and Performance - Português to your list so you can find it easily later:
Save

Activities

Coming soon We're preparing activities for App Deployment, Debugging, and Performance - Português. These are activities you can do either before, during, or after a course.

Career center

Learners who complete App Deployment, Debugging, and Performance - Português will develop knowledge and skills that may be useful to these careers:
Cloud Engineer
Cloud Engineers' primary responsibility is to oversee the deployment, maintenance, and optimization of their company's cloud-based applications. This course's focus on using the Google Cloud is a significant advantage when competing with others for this position.
Application Developer
Application Developers create and design mobile, web, and software applications. With the ability to create applications using Google Cloud components, you may have a performance advantage in obtaining positions such as this one. This course is a great foundation for App Developers working in the Google Cloud ecosystem.
DevOps Engineer
DevOps Engineers are responsible for managing the entire application development lifecycle, and a mastery of cloud-based applications is a crucial skill. This course not only gives a fundamental understanding of cloud-based applications but also focuses on monitoring and optimizing their performance, giving you an edge in the competitive DevOps industry.
Site Reliability Engineer
Site Reliability Engineers ensure that the organization's online services run smoothly and as designed. An understanding of cloud-based applications, like the type covered extensively in this course, is crucial to the success of any SRE.
Data Engineer
Data Engineers are responsible for optimizing infrastructure for data analytics, ensuring the highest and most efficient performance. With the skills learned in this course you will be able to leverage Google Cloud's tools and architecture to excel in this position.
Software Architect
Software Architects design and build software applications. The skills learned from the course's hands-on laboratory portion will give one a performance edge, as many Software Architects must design and deploy cloud-based solutions for their organization.
Full-Stack Developer
Full-Stack Developers have a solid understanding of cloud-based solutions. This course may help you effectively develop cloud-based applications from front end to back end.
Cloud Consultant
Cloud Consultants help clients adopt and use cloud-based solutions. This course will give you the skills necessary to advise clients on how to use Google Cloud effectively.
Cloud Security Engineer
Cloud Security Engineers ensure the proper configuration of the cloud environment to prevent security breaches. This course will help you build a foundation in the Google Cloud ecosystem and the tools used to maintain its security.
Solution Architect
Solution Architects design and implement technology solutions for clients. This course will help you develop the skills necessary to design Google Cloud-based solutions for your clients.
Business Analyst
Business Analysts help organizations understand their business needs and develop solutions to meet those needs. This course will help you develop the skills necessary to understand the business value of cloud-based solutions.
Project Manager
Project Managers lead teams in the development and implementation of projects. This course will help you develop the skills necessary to manage cloud-based projects.
Technical Architect
Technical Architects design and build complex technical solutions. This course will help you develop the skills necessary to design and build cloud-based solutions.
Software Development Manager
Software Development Managers lead teams of software developers. This course will help you develop the skills necessary to manage teams that are developing cloud-based applications.
Systems Analyst
Systems Analysts help organizations improve their systems and processes. This course will help you develop the skills necessary to assess and improve systems, with a particular emphasis on cloud-based applications and tools.

Reading list

We've selected seven books that we think will supplement your learning. Use these to develop background knowledge, enrich your coursework, and gain a deeper understanding of the topics covered in App Deployment, Debugging, and Performance - Português.
Offers a practical, process-oriented approach to achieving reliability in production systems at scale.
For audiences already familiar with basic cloud concepts, this book can bring you up to speed on cloud-native Java development with Spring Boot and Kubernetes.
Provides practical guidance on implementing DevOps principles and practices to improve software development and delivery.
While this book focuses on AWS, it provides valuable insights into cloud architecture principles and best practices that can be applied to any cloud platform.
This book, while not specific to cloud computing, provides a solid foundation in algorithms and data structures which is useful for any software developer.

Share

Help others find this course page by sharing it with your friends and followers:

Similar courses

Here are nine courses similar to App Deployment, Debugging, and Performance - Português.
Getting Started with Application Development - Português
Most relevant
Securing and Integrating Components of Your App -...
Most relevant
Reliable Cloud Infrastructure: Design and Process em...
Most relevant
Architecting with Google Kubernetes Engine: Workloads em...
Most relevant
Building Resilient Streaming Systems on GCP em Português...
Most relevant
Projeto Aplicado - Introdução a Gestão de Projetos
Most relevant
Leveraging Unstructured Data with Cloud Dataproc on...
Most relevant
Veiculação de anúncios com o Meta
Most relevant
Gerenciamento de mídias sociais
Most relevant
Our mission

O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.

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.

Find this site helpful? Tell a friend about us.

Affiliate disclosure

We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.

Your purchases help us maintain our catalog and keep our servers humming without ads.

Thank you for supporting OpenCourser.

© 2016 - 2024 OpenCourser